Resource availability drives variation in a marsupial glider’s home?range size

Numerous studies have detailed the home-range size of a variety species. However, few been able to determine underlying contribution species' traits (e.g. body mass and diet) versus external environment resource availability) on variation in size. We investigated importance availability marsupial, savanna glider (Petaurus ariel), tropical savannas northern Australia. A strong rainfall gradient occurs over region, resulting substantial throughout geographic range P. ariel. To ariel size, we radio-tracked individuals from populations at climatic extremes species’ range, representing areas high low (mean annual rainfall: 1695 mm 1074 mm, respectively). Additionally, conducted spotlight surveys each site population density collated live-trapping data model its range. found an almost 10-fold increase ariel’s seasonal between two study (high 2.5 ha vs. 23.0 ha). Body (67.5 g 101.1 g) (1.1 ha–1 0.2 ha–1) also varied significantly populations, respectively. The mean was larger than any other similar-sized Australian Petaurid top 6% relative mass, terrestrial, omnivorous mammals globally. disproportionately large is most likely driven by within Our findings highlight that when resources are limiting, can far exceed what predicted diet alone.
